1. 首先是浏览器的选择,绝大多数开发者都选择Firefox浏览器。
火狐浏览器是开源的,很多新特性可以体验,跟IE相比有更丰富的视觉效果。Firefox有着很活跃的社区,丰富着Firefox浏览器的应用,它们以插件的形式安装在浏览器中,如果你不需要可以禁用,使你的浏览器运行更轻便!
Web的调试一直困扰着开发者,火狐的出现带来了福音,很多团队都开发了自己的开发插件,并发布到互联网,使得Firefox在开发领域占据统治地位,其中有很多优秀的插件浮出水面,下面会有介绍。
如果你只是想要开发前台界面,不需要与后台进行通信,那么查看编辑html元素及css样式、javascript代码这几个功能就足够了,Firebug插件包含了这几个基础功能,当然还有更高级的,未免有点大材小用。谷歌浏览器也是不错的选择(我用的版本是Google Chrome 13.0.782.215),本身就自带了这几个功能,界面比较清新(我发现现在软件的趋势都不要边框和标题栏了,扩展了软件的内容界面,相当于你的电脑屏幕扩大了,方便许多,IE8还是老界面,IE9就给人耳目一新的感觉了!),我用Chrome的时候,如果打开很多标签,进程中会存在很多chrome.exe,一段时间又没有用到浏览器,重新切换到浏览器,里面的标签页面却需要重新加载,从这方面来看,还是推荐Firefox!
2.当然Firebug是必须的。
你使用Firefox的主要目的就是需要用Firebug来调试。Firebug1.8更新了一个重要功能,可以调试ajax请求,你想要知道ajax请求具体信息,在控制台选项卡下查看。
一个更重要的功能,断点调试(我平时都用不到,但复杂应用却是绝对必须的)。还支持临时编辑html、css、javascript并查看效果,不必再在源文件中不断修改了!
3.如果你想开发Flex应用,请安装FlashFirebug
安装完后,你发现它跟Firebug是集成在一起的。在Firebug的选项卡中最后添加了Flash选项。
4.当然Flex调式,当然需要Windows Flash Player 10.3 Plugin content debugger (for
Netscape-compatible
browsers) ,下载地址:http://www.adobe.com/support/flashplayer/downloads.html
5.HttpFox可以查看请求响应的具体内容
安装完重启后,你可以看到浏览器的右下角多了一个图标。
HttpFox显示方式有两种,可以是一个独立窗口,也可以集成在浏览器中。
显示哪里形式你可以设置,我倾向于集成显示。
6.Cache Status清除浏览器中的缓存。
安装完后在右下角会出现两个图标,鼠标右击可以清除缓存。
浏览器缓冲在开发中是很讨厌的,有时因为缓冲会影响你对程序的出错点的判断。二个星期前,我把项目交给客户测试,客户测试结果说部分数据有误,我自己本地测试却是好的,而第二天就是最后交付日期。加班找了好久都没找到原因,后来老大提醒了我这点,改了一个小地方就好了。
最后谈下测试的问题,各种浏览器的不兼容导致了不同的显示效果,这不是我们想要的。以前我一直以为这主要是IE和非IE浏览器的差异,却没想IE的各个版本也存在各种差异。测试不同的效果,就需要安装不同的浏览器。一次与同学瞎侃,什么浏览器好用?“你们说的浏览器我都装了!”个个都表现很惊异,我确实都需要啊!浏览器中IE还是占了绝大部分,其中IE6占了20%,并没有退出舞台,怎么同时测试IE6和IE8,你的系统只能安装一种,IETester
是很好的工具,可以同时测试各种IE版本。
- 大小: 14.5 KB
- 大小: 60.7 KB
- 大小: 18.8 KB
- 大小: 3.5 KB
- 大小: 26.9 KB
- 大小: 3.6 KB
- 大小: 6 KB
分享到:
相关推荐
ExtJS是一种基于JavaScript的富客户端应用开发框架,用于构建功能丰富的、交互性强的Web应用程序。在深入探讨ExtJS4开发的必备工具之前,先要理解这个框架的核心特性。ExtJS4提供了一套完整的组件模型,包括各种用户...
WEB前端开发使用利器,网页开发必备神器。有效获取网页资源
综上所述,小邹整理的"web开发必备工具"涵盖了Web开发中重要的一环,从文本处理到前端界面的构建,再到交互逻辑的实现,都是开发者日常工作中不可或缺的技能。掌握这些工具和知识,能够使开发者在Web开发的道路上...
本教程所涉及的Flex是Adobe公司开发的一款开源框架,用于构建跨浏览器、跨平台(桌面和操作系统)的RIA应用。Flex 4作为本教程的重点,是Adobe公司推出的用于构建RIA应用的工具集之一,提供了对ActionScript 3.0的...
【标题】:“Web前端开发工程师必备” 在Web前端开发领域,工程师们经常需要面对各种浏览器兼容性问题,尤其是在处理老旧的Internet Explorer时。为了解决这个问题,一款名为“SuperPreviewIE”的工具应运而生,它...
**IEWebDeveloperV2:WEB前端开发利器** IEWebDeveloperV2是一款专为前端开发者设计的强大工具,尤其在处理Internet Explorer浏览器的网页开发时显得尤为关键。它为开发者提供了丰富的功能,帮助他们快速调试和优化...
在Web开发领域,Firebug是一款不可或缺的工具,尤其对于初学者和专业人士来说,它提供了强大的调试、分析和优化网页的能力。Firebug,这款诞生于Firefox浏览器的插件,曾经是前端开发者们的得力助手,尽管现在已经被...
Debugging with Fiddler 2012 (英文版 Eric Lawrence 亚马逊5星 热评 畅销书) 网络编程 Web服务开发调试利器 亚马逊11个客户全部评5星,热评畅销书。 Web Services 开发必备。
- Web Developer Toolbar:这款Firefox插件提供了大量网页开发和调试功能,包括HTML、CSS查看和编辑,Cookie管理,屏幕标尺等,极大地提升了开发效率。 - Firefox 插件 JavaScript Debugger Venkman:Venkman是一...
总的来说,"IE下的WEB调试利器"提供了与FIREBUG相似的功能,对于那些需要在IE上进行Web开发的人员来说,它是一个强大的辅助工具,能够显著提升他们的工作效率。同时,了解和熟练使用这类调试工具,也是现代Web开发者...
【吸色器——WEB美工设计的必备工具】 在网页设计和前端开发中,色彩搭配是至关重要的元素,它能够直接影响到网站的整体视觉效果和用户体验。"吸色器"是一款专为WEB美工设计的实用工具,其核心功能是帮助设计师从...
从网上搜罗来的非常好的Javascript集合。开发Web应用的必备利器。可以使你的网页眩目多彩
6. **Web开发支持** - JSP/Servlet开发:提供便捷的JSP和Servlet开发环境,包括代码提示、自动部署等功能。 - Struts、Spring、Hibernate集成:支持主流的Java Web框架,简化项目配置和开发流程。 7. **企业级...
在前端开发过程中,工具的选择和使用对于提升效率和优化工作流程至关重要。以下是一些关键的知识点,涵盖了标题和描述中提到的工具以及它们在前端开发中的应用。 1. **取色工具**:如TakeColor.exe,这是一个用于...
**Fiddler是一款强大的网络封包分析工具,尤其在JavaScript开发中,对于前端开发者来说,它是一个不可或缺的调试利器。本文将深入探讨如何利用自定义的Fiddler规则实现多环境切换,解决跨域开发问题,并高效地进行...
初学者进入Web开发领域需要掌握一系列基础知识和技术,以下是一份详细的指南: 首先,要学习HTML(超文本标记语言)。HTML是构建网页的基础,用于定义网页的结构和内容。理解基本的HTML标签,如段落(`<p>`)、标题...
轻量级的web服务器,支持静态页面。web前端开发必备利器
AWS即Asp Web Server的缩写,是一款功能极为强大却仅有数百KB大小的纯绿色软件,同时也是一款基于netbox开发的asp web服务器,其个小功能强大,基本上能够取代IIS成为广大Asp程序员和网站开发者的利器和必备武器之一...
Web开发辅助工具DevTools是前端开发者不可或缺的利器,它提供了丰富的功能,可以帮助开发者高效地调试、优化和理解网页。在本文中,我们将深入探讨DevTools的一些核心特性、用途以及如何利用这些工具提升开发效率。 ...